Get Ready to Add an Email Address to Each Netflix Profile, Even Within One Family

https://www.cnet.com/a/img/resize/3ab93115aeeb57b9c0cb68e0f32ffae2cd57fa55/hub/2025/04/24/58c08f14-d7fe-4566-8989-b473df1c5a45/gettyimages-2178178155.jpg?auto=webp&fit=crop&height=675&widt...

Three years after Netflix began more aggressively policing the sharing of streaming accounts, the company is taking another step that could help ensure passwords aren't shared: requiring an email address for every profile.

Earlier this month, some Netflix users began receiving on-screen notices asking them to tie a unique email address to their profile. The notices frame the request as an opportunity to add new features to a profile, such as easier sign-in access and personalized suggestions. But as those who posted screenshots on Reddit pointed out, this change was aimed at accounts with multiple profiles in the same household.

Netflix has since confirmed that it began requiring a separate email address for each Netflix profile on June 15.
